bring on
英 [brɪŋ ɒn]
美 [brɪŋ ɑːn]
引起,导致(疾病、痛苦或某种感觉); 开始吧; 放马过来
柯林斯词典
- PHRASAL VERB 引起,导致(疾病、痛苦或某种感觉)
If somethingbrings onan illness, pain, or feeling, especially one that you often suffer from, it causes you to have it.- Severe shock can bring on an attack of acne...
严重的惊吓会造成痤疮突发。 - Bob died of a heart attack, brought on by his lifestyle.
鲍勃死于由他的生活方式引起的心脏病突发。
